## Step 4: Cut over Bouncewright

Once the legacy mailbox poller is drained, switch the Bouncewright email bounce processor to webhook mode. Suppression-list writes now go through the Ferngate API rather than direct table updates, so the old database grants can be revoked. Before enabling the webhook endpoint, set the service configuration to the following values.

service settings:
oliath:
  log_level: debug
  metrics_host: metrics.oliath.zemvarsys.internal
  pool_size: 8

Leadership Review Briefing — Tannerly Works Capacity Decision

For sales leads: leadership will decide this month whether to expand the Tannerly Works facility or contract overflow volume to the Osbrook site. Expansion adds 30 percent capacity within nine months at higher fixed cost; the Osbrook route is faster but raises unit cost by roughly 7 percent. Sales forecasts for the Marrow line are the deciding input, so please validate your pipeline figures carefully this week. The decision rests on the confidential plans summarised below.

board note of kadug-tawig: Only 5 of the 100 pilot accounts renewed Oliath, so a churn review is set for April 15.

### Changelog — Vaultling v1.9.2

Fixed the session-token refresh bug where tokens renewed past their absolute lifetime if a refresh landed mid-rotation. We now hard-cap session age and shortened the refresh grace window accordingly. Please scrutinize the new expiry math. The updated default values shipped with this release are as follows.

config for tagaf-bawif:
[norok]
host = norok.ordinworks.local
user = norok_svc
database = norok_prod